Wordsearch’s Pick of Architectural and Cultural Events in London

Posted:

By day or by night, by foot or by boat; February is definitely the month of guided tours. Here are the best, with an architecture exhibition and creative workshop thrown in for good measure.

Architecture on the Thames Sunset Tour

Sail down the Thames whilst watching the sun set over London’s most iconic landmarks on this Open-City boat ride. The tour takes in many of the city’s most breath-taking buildings, including those that Wordsearch has had the pleasure of working on, such as Battersea Power Station and The Shard.  February 14th. 

New London Tour: The City 

If cruising on foot is more your thing, try New London Architecture’s walking tour, where you’ll explore the city’s medieval streets, and the major commercial buildings that rest upon them. 14th February.

Design Quest: Green Growing Cities

Half-term is here again, and RIBA are holding children’s creative activity sessions. This session gives 7-11 year olds the chance to design and build a green, growing city; they’ll also take home a ‘seed-bomb’ to plant mini-parks at home. Entertainment for them, a spruced up garden for you. Book now! February 17th.

Photography Tour – Architecture by Night

Led by an acclaimed architectural photographer, this tour will teach budding photographers night-time photography techniques. You’ll learn how to get the best shots of the illuminated city’s buildings, and discover which methods produce the most stunning results.  Places to be snapped include The Monument, the Lloyd’s Building, Heron Tower and Tower Bridge. February 25th.

Mackintosh Architecture Exhibition

This month, an exhibition devoted to the architecture of celebrated Scottish architect Charles Rennie Mackintosh opens at RIBA. It features over 60 original drawings and watercolours, models, films and portraits, including his original design for the Glasgow School or Art. From February 17th.
